Eligibility Criteria for B.Des Admission 2025
To apply for the B.Des program, candidates must meet the following criteria:
- Academic Qualification: Candidates must have passed 10+2 or equivalent examination from a recognized board.
- Minimum Marks: A minimum of 50% aggregate marks (45% for SC/ST candidates) is required.
- Stream: Students from any stream (Science, Commerce, or Arts) are eligible to apply.
- Age Limit: There is no specific age limit for applying.
- Entrance Exam: Candidates may need to appear for a design-specific entrance exam or a university-conducted test.
Shri Krishna University B.Des Admission Process 2025
Step 1: Application Form Submission
Candidates must register online on the official website of Shri Krishna University. The process includes:
- Filling out the application form with personal, academic, and contact details.
- Uploading required documents, such as mark sheets, identity proof, and a recent photograph.
- Paying the application fee through available online payment modes.

Step 3: Portfolio Submission
A portfolio is a critical component of the B.Des admission process. It showcases the candidate’s creativity, design skills, and previous work.
Portfolio Guidelines
- Include sketches, drawings, paintings, digital designs, or any other creative work.
- Highlight your best and most relevant projects.
- Follow the format and size guidelines provided by the university.

Selection Process and Merit List
The final selection for the B.Des program is based on the following parameters:
Selection Parameter | Weightage |
Entrance Exam Score | 50% |
Portfolio Evaluation | 30% |
Personal Interview (PI) | 20% |
